Supplement Options

The effectiveness of protein supplements hinges on several scientific factors. Firstly, the type of protein used plays a crucial role. Whey protein, derived from milk, is quickly digested by the body, making it ideal post-workout for muscle repair. Casein protein, also from milk, digests more slowly and provides a sustained release of amino acids, suitable for nighttime ingestion. Plant-based proteins like soy or pea protein offer options for individuals with lactose intolerance or following cruelty-free diets.

Another key factor is the protein's concentration. Opting for supplements with a higher amino acid concentration ensures you're getting the maximum return per serving. Additionally, interpreting your individual needs and fitness goals is paramount. Consult a healthcare professional or registered dietitian to determine the right protein quantity for you and select supplements that align with your dietary preferences.

Protein Options for Plant-Based Eaters

Embracing a vegan or vegetarian lifestyle doesn't mean sacrificing sufficient nutrients. A wide array of delicious and nutritious options are available to ensure you meet your necessary protein needs. Legumes, like lentils, are a popular source of protein, packing fiber and other essential vitamins. Tofu, made from soybeans, is another great option, grasping the tastes of whatever dish it's in. Seeds like almonds, chia seeds, and pumpkin seeds are also full with protein and healthy fats. Don't forget about quinoa, a complete protein that can be used in salads, or edamame, steamed soybeans that make a satisfying snack. By incorporating these plant-based protein sources into your diet, you can prosper on a plant-powered lifestyle.
